Here's a Janawar Katne that was special ordered (two pieces) for a Japanese oi chan. Kumar made them and did his usual excellent work on the long blade. Knife is 39 inches, 101 ounces, 1/2" thick, 2.75 wide. Straight as an arrow. Karda is 14 inches, 14 ounces. Chakma is 13", 11oz. Karda & chakma 5/16 thick. Excellent scabbard by village sarki in new leather.

These two will be headed for Japan this afternoon.

Here's a 30 inch Kumar Kobra made by Kumar himself who oringinated this design. 30 inches and 42 ounces of excellent khukuri. Kumar does handles better than anybody in the shop including Bura and the inlay work on this one is very, very good.

This was special ordered by a Japanese oi chan. I warned him that he could not use it to chop down oak trees and split logs and if he bent the blade he would have to straighten it himself. He said there was little chance as he intended to use the knife for martial arts class.

I have two extras that are available with the same warning -- if you bend the blade you straighten it. This is really a sword that looks like a khukuri and should be used as you would a sword. If anybody is interested email me. The extras have plain handles, not inlaid like the one in the pix.

And here's the Pen Knife. We got six of them, all by Bura. Sorry to say each one has some rust ranging from two minutes cleanup to 30 minutes. I guess the recent rains and floods are taking their toll even on us.

Good work by Bura even if he did do them while he had a blood clot lurking in his brain. 12/5 inches and 14 ounces. I can't find the picture of the model for comparison but I'm sure Pen can. I'll be sending some of these out today or tomorrow.
